在Linux下,dumpcap 是一个非常强大的网络数据包捕获工具,它通常作为Wireshark的一部分提供。要使用 dumpcap 分析数据,你需要遵循以下步骤:
-
安装dumpcap: 如果你还没有安装
dumpcap,你可以使用包管理器来安装它。例如,在基于Debian的系统上,你可以使用以下命令:sudo apt-get update sudo apt-get install dumpcap在基于Red Hat的系统上,你可以使用:
sudo yum install dumpcap或者,如果你使用的是Fedora:
sudo dnf install dumpcap -
捕获数据包: 使用
dumpcap捕获数据包的基本命令如下:sudo dumpcap -i-w 其中
是你想捕获数据包的网络接口(例如eth0或wlan0),是你想要保存捕获数据包的文件名(通常是.pcap格式)。例如:
sudo dumpcap -i eth0 -w capture.pcap如果你不指定
-w选项,dumpcap会将捕获的数据包输出到标准输出。 -
分析数据包: 捕获数据包后,你可以使用
wireshark或tshark来分析它们。-
使用Wireshark图形界面分析:
打开Wireshark,然后从 “File” 菜单中选择 “Open” 并加载你的
.pcap文件。Wireshark提供了一个非常直观的界面,可以让你浏览数据包、应用过滤器、查看协议详情等。 -
使用tshark命令行分析:
tshark是Wireshark的命令行版本,它提供了许多与Wireshark相同的功能,但是可以在没有图形界面的环境中使用。例如,要列出所有的数据包,你可以使用:tshark -r capture.pcap要使用过滤器只显示HTTP流量,可以使用:
tshark -r capture.pcap -Y "http"还有许多其他的命令行选项可以帮助你提取特定的信息或者进行更深入的分析。
-
-
高级分析: 对于更高级的分析,你可能需要使用
dumpcap的一些高级功能,比如设置BPF(Berkeley Packet Filter)来捕获特定类型的数据包,或者使用-C和-W选项来限制捕获文件的大小和数量。
请记住,捕获网络数据包可能会涉及到隐私和安全问题,确保你有适当的权限来捕获和分析网络流量,并且遵守相关的法律法规。
以上就是关于“Linux下dumpcap如何分析数据”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m